Peter Nutall

1943-2011

Abstract Vignettes

Ref: 655

Signed and dated l.l.: Peter Nuttall/72

Watercolour over pen and ink, (41 by 35.5 cm)

Nuttall was a Cambridge painter and sculptor whose work is characteristic in its distinctively surrealist approach to abstraction. He trained at Maidstone School of Art under Elisabeth Frink and is represented in the collection of Kettle’s Yard, Cambridge. As well as exhibiting through commercial galleries, Nutall made entrepreneurial use of his presence in a university town, selling many of his works by simply knocking on student's college rooms in a door-to-door fashion.
